Dry Eyelids & Dry Eyes: A Connected Problem

Often, troublesome dry eyelids and irritated eyes are connected – it’s uncommon more info a separate issue. Issues with your eyelid function can immediately impact the quality of your tear coating, which moistens and shields the front of your vision. Poor eyelid movement or deficient oil production from the lids can result in tear dissolution, triggering the sensation of aridness and pain – basically a cycle that needs complete diagnosis and targeted treatment to address effectively.

Stepping Beyond Eye Problems : Sustainable Dry Eye Solutions

While soothing eye remedies offer temporary relief from dry eye feelings of dryness, they often aren't a lasting fix for those dealing with chronic ocular dryness . Considering alternative therapies, such as punctal plugs to decrease tear drainage , doctor-prescribed medications to stimulate natural tear generation, or in-office procedures, may provide a truly long-lasting and sustainable approach to managing dry eye and restoring overall vision comfort . One's important to consult with your optometrist about personalized options.
